Php/func mysqli kill

来自菜鸟教程
跳转至:导航、​搜索

PHP mysqli kill()函数

MySQL PHP MySQLi参考

示例-面向对象的样式

返回当前连接的线程ID,然后终止该连接:

<?php

$mysqli = new mysqli("localhost","my_user","my_password","my_db");


if ($mysqli -> connect_errno) {

  echo "Failed to connect to MySQL: " . $mysqli -> connect_error;
  
  exit();

  }

// Get thread id
$t_id = $mysqli -> thread_id;

// Kill 
  connection
$mysqli -> kill($t_id);

$mysqli -> close();

?>



在底部查看程序样式的示例。

定义和用法

kill()/ mysqli_kill()函数要求服务器终止由MySQL指定的MySQL线程。 processid 参数。

句法

面向对象的样式:

$mysqli -> 
  kill(processid)

程序风格:

mysqli_kill(connection, processid)

参数值

参数 描述
connection 需要。指定要使用的MySQL连接
processid 需要。从返回的线程ID

thread_id()

技术细节

返回值: 成功则为真。失败时为假
PHP版本: 5+

返回当前连接的线程ID,然后终止该连接:

<?php

$con = mysqli_connect("localhost","my_user","my_password","my_db");


if (mysqli_connect_errno()) {

  echo "Failed to connect to MySQL: " . mysqli_connect_error();

  exit();
}

// Get thread id
$t_id=mysqli_thread_id($con);

// Kill connection
mysqli_kill($con, $t_id);


mysqli_close($con);
?>



MySQL PHP MySQLi参考